我想實現iPhone代碼中的單一設計模式我們如何才能實現iPhone代碼中的單一設計模式
我有一個數組。我希望它在來自單個類函數的函數調用之間保留它的值。
如何使用singleten設計模式來完成上述任務? 謝謝。
我想實現iPhone代碼中的單一設計模式我們如何才能實現iPhone代碼中的單一設計模式
我有一個數組。我希望它在來自單個類函數的函數調用之間保留它的值。
如何使用singleten設計模式來完成上述任務? 謝謝。
更好的,你可以在你的appdelegate項目的初始化。 然後你可以在你的項目的任何地方訪問這個數組。
#define UIAppDelegate ((yourAppDelegate *)[UIApplication sharedApplication].delegate)
將這個包含在你的appDelegate中,然後你可以在任何你想要的地方訪問你的數組。
UIAppDelegate.yourArray
謝謝。這很好。 – Nic 2009-10-29 04:14:27
馬特·加拉格爾有着相當不錯的書面記錄,有一個非常簡單的使用預處理宏來設置類中創建一個單:
http://cocoawithlove.com/2008/11/singletons-appdelegates-and-top-level.html
是否有任何示例代碼可用? – Nic 2009-10-28 11:17:49